Geospatial Analyst Solutions Directorate, part of the National Solutions Business Area, is currently seeking an experienced Software Engineer Subject Matter Expert (SME) for the Maru Program. The Maru Program delivers mission-critical, modern software solutions across our customer’s enterprise using Agile, DevSecOps, and cloud-native methodologies.
We are seeking a highly experienced, hands-on Full-Stack Software Engineer to serve as a senior technical leader within our engineering organization. This role is responsible for designing, developing, and delivering robust, scalable software solutions while providing day-to-day technical leadership across development efforts.
The ideal candidate combines deep object-oriented programming expertise with strong backend engineering capability, front-end proficiency, and DevOps maturity. This individual will lead by example—contributing high-quality code, guiding design decisions, mentoring engineers, and ensuring delivery of secure, maintainable, and performant systems across the full software development lifecycle.
Clearance Level Required:
Active Top Secret with the ability to obtain SCI, as well as a Polygraph.
Essential Responsibilities:
Object-Oriented Programming: Design, develop, test, troubleshoot, and maintain scalable software applications using strong object-oriented design principles.
REST API Development: Architect, implement, and maintain robust RESTful services to support application functionality and system integrations.
Front-End Development: Develop and maintain responsive front-end components to enable intuitive user experiences.
Database Development: Design and optimize complex SQL queries; contribute to database schema design and performance tuning.
Linux Environments: Develop, deploy, and troubleshoot applications within Linux-based environments.
CI/CD Pipelines: Design, maintain, and improve GitLab CI/CD pipelines to support automated build, test, and deployment processes.
Technical Leadership: Provide hands-on mentorship through code reviews, architectural discussions, and technical guidance to elevate overall team performance.
System Troubleshooting: Diagnose and resolve complex cross-stack issues spanning application, database, and infrastructure layers.
Cross-Functional Collaboration: Partner with product owners, engineers, and stakeholders to translate requirements into effective technical solutions.
Basic Qualifications:
US citizenship is required per contract.
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science, Software Engineering, or related field with 12–15 years of relevant experience or Master’s degree with 10–13 years of relevant experience.
Java or Python: Advanced professional experience designing and implementing enterprise-level applications.
REST APIs: Demonstrated experience designing and developing RESTful services.
SQL: Advanced experience writing complex queries, optimizing performance, and working with relational databases.
JavaScript: Professional experience developing front-end functionality.
Linux: Strong working knowledge of Linux environments for development and deployment.
GitLab: Hands-on experience designing and managing GitLab CI/CD pipelines.
Containerization (Docker, OpenShift, or similar): Experience developing and deploying containerized applications.
Preferred Qualifications:
Experience deploying and supporting applications in AWS environments.
Experience with modern web frameworks.
Experience with Spring Boot, PostgreSQL, Tomcat, or Maven
Experience working in Agile development environments.
